Transaction 900142388361435b3e54b71542f5518dc293f7a2f727050ea5b67d8af00685fe
1 Input
1 Output
-
900142388361435b3e54b71542f5518dc293f7a2f727050ea5b67d8af00685fe:0
- value
- 112861
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9a54fb6fa289075da444692e032995da37237b07 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1F52sCzQzik1j1HMBsZhuGaD4r26jwZKQ9